Description of research and teaching

I am a postdoctoral researcher at the University of Helsinki, Social Computing group. My current work focuses on exploring how ideologies and values affect the development of digital tools in digital democracies. My interests include:

  • applications of social science theories in computer science
  • digital democracy
  • digital citizenship
  • e-participation
  • human-computer interaction in technology and politics
  • citizen science

Currently, I am also a fellow at the Digital Curation institute of the University of Toronto. My personal website has the latest information about me and my work.
